    A new Africa Club, Europe's development agenda, and USAID's struggles

    For the latest edition of our podcast series, Devex President & Editor-in-Chief Raj Kumar sits down with Bidjan Nashat and Adva Saldinger to discuss the top global development stories from the past week.

    By Thomas Cserep // 02 May 2024

    Listen to "A new Africa Club, Europe's development agenda, and USAID's struggles" on Spreaker.

    Listen on Spotify, Apple Podcasts, or search “Devex” in your favorite podcast app.

    This week we discuss the establishment of the Africa Club by the African Union, an initiative that the continent’s leaders hope will drive reform of the global financial architecture. With African states currently spending more on debt repayments than they are on health care or climate action, the goal is for the alliance to leverage more funding for global development efforts.

    On the topic of Africa, we also reported on a gathering of African leaders who outlined their funding priorities for the International Development Association, the World Bank's fund for the lowest-income countries. From building climate resilience to greater energy and digital access, we examine why IDA is such an important tool for countries in the global south.

    We also break down leaked documents from the European Commission that outline its development vision for the next five years. To almost nobody’s surprise, it appears as though the EU is planning to pursue a foreign aid agenda based on its own economic interests rather than prioritizing issues linked to poverty and the United Nations’ Sustainable Development Goals. And like the U.S. Agency for International Development, which is struggling to meet its localization objectives, the EU also faces issues around staffing that affect its ability to carry out effective aid delivery.

    To analyze these stories, Devex President and Editor-in-Chief Raj Kumar sits down with Bidjan Nashat, managing director of Aequitas Human Capital, and Senior Reporter Adva Saldinger for this week’s edition of our podcast series.
